Abstract

1330803 Crimping fabric and yarn J P STEVENS & CO Inc 30 March 1972 [27 May 1971] 14917/72 Headings D1F and D1S Thermoplastic textile material, e.g. woven or knitted fabric or yarns made of nylon, acrylics or polypropylene, is crimped by passing the material 6 between crimping elements 1, 2, the element 1 being a heated engraved roll and the element 2 being an unheated embossed element, and the material 6 is supported in the depressions of the element 2 until the thermoplastic material has reached its setting point. Preferably, the element 2 is a roll and may be an endless belt and is at least 100‹F cooler than the roll 1. The roll 1 is made of metal and the roll 2 may be made of comminuted wool and cotton which is compressed, moistened and run with the roll 1 until the desired embossing is effected by the engraving. The roll may be cooled by the circulation of a coolant therethrough. In addition, external cooling, e.g. a cold air blast, may be applied to the crimped material. A guide roll 5 or bar supports the material in the depressions during cooling and is positioned so that the material 6 is supported by the periphery of the roll 2 over an arc at least ten times the arc over which crimping takes place. Outfeed rolls 3, 4 are provided.
